    The nice thing about this recipe is that it is super easy to make! All you have to do is mix together all of the ingredients in a small saucepan and simmer it until the sugar is dissolved and the syrup is slightly thick. That's it! The process for making a hot or iced peppermint mocha are a little different. For a hot one I mix one tablespoon of peppermint syrup and one tablespoon of my chocolate syrup with my espresso before swirling and pouring my milk on top. For an iced latte I mix my espresso, cold milk, and syrups all together at the same time and then add my ice afterwards so that the hot espresso doesn't melt the ice right away.
